Three Utah high school athletes have recently been honored with all-American honors by MaxPreps.

Pleasant Grove junior catcher Payton Henry earned honors in the MaxPreps Underclass All-American baseball listing. The 5-foot-10, 145-pound Viking was a member of the Class 5A All-State Team, made the ABCA All-Region 7 team and was the Gatorade player of the year in Utah.

East High junior infielder Laina Su'esu'e was named to MaxPrep's Medium School All-American Softball Team. She was a first-team Salt Lake Tribune all-state softball selection.

Lone Peak outfielder Seth Corry was named to the sophomore team in MaxPreps Underclassmen All-American baseball team. The 6-foo-2, 185-pounder was a member of the Class 5A all-state team.
